Output 94582391b994a56cfef32b755a0efef56d3c2e4e72665da5cdffe6d6cdd5f598:0

value
25601
script pubkey
OP_0 OP_PUSHBYTES_20 f15df43c437c526fd034f6c75a1766182f940dbe
address
bc1q79wlg0zr03fxl5p57mr459mxrqhegrd76gcy5x
transaction
94582391b994a56cfef32b755a0efef56d3c2e4e72665da5cdffe6d6cdd5f598
confirmations
149
spent
true